116 <p>New arrangement during the 2003 southern US tour. The basic structure of the
117 song is the same as the album version, but a new riff has snuck into the first
118 part, with the chords in the descent coming
119 <a href="../00_misc/on_a_rainy_afternoon.htm#twiceasslow">twice as fast</a> and
120 with an extra turn at the end. In the version that has been available to me
121 (Austin, 20 April 2003) it sounds as if the two different guitars are in two
122 different capo positions: the main rhythm guitar at the 3rd fret and the other
123 at the 1st fret. I have given suggestions for the main riff in those two
124 positions. In the 3rd position there are two suggestions, one which is more or
125 less what is played by the band, the other a version which is more suitable for
126 a single guitar. In the 1st-fret version I have included the chords to the whole
127 verse.</p>
128 <p>The Am (Bm with capo 1st fret) could also be played F (G)</p>
